The price-to-rent ratio can also indicate whether owning or renting makes better financial sense. The average ratio for 1987-2007 has been about 15 (source: Home Prices Seem Far From Bottom), meaning that home prices were 15 times the annual rent that could be earned from the homes. ...

N/A Meaning A P/E ratio of N/A means the ratio is unavailable for that company's stock. A company can have a P/E ratio of N/A if it's newly listed on the stock exchange and has not yet reported earnings, such as with an initial public offering. It could also mean a company ...
